NettetAccrued statutory holiday not taken due to sickness can be taken later - even if it is during the next holiday year. An employee on sick leave does not have to show they were unable to take holiday because of illness for it to be carried forward. Nettet12. okt. 2024 · Where a worker has been unable to take their holiday in the year in which it accrued because of taking sick leave, the employer must allow carry over. Employers are allowed to limit carry over in cases of long-term sick leave so that any holiday not used up within 18 months of the end of the leave year in which it accrued is lost; Nettet21. mar. 2024 · Has a limit of four weeks entitlement. Is not indefinite – a time limit of 18 months applies. In light of this, employers might wish to check their employment policies to ensure that carry-over is permitted but note it that it needs to be taken within 18 months and can be restricted to a maximum carry-over of 4 weeks. Statutory annual leave entitlement accrues during a period of certified sick leave. An annual leave carryover period of 15 months after a leave year will apply to those employees who could not, due to illness, take annual leave during the relevant leave year or during the normal carryover period of 6 months. robust welding seam tracking and recognitionNettetAn employee may demand to take his main holiday, comprising three weeks, during the main holiday period, 1 June–30 September.
